Rapidus Expands On Demand Delivery Service To Los Angeles

socalTECH

Rapidus , an on-demand, ground courier service, said today that it has expanded into Los Angeles, offering up local businesses with one hour and same day delivery services. The startup--based in San Francisco--says that the expansion is its first out of the San Francisco Bay Area. READ MORE>>.

Washe Expands On-Demand Mobile Carwash Service To Los Angeles, San Diego

socalTECH

Another, on-demand car washing app-- Washe , says it has started offering up on-demand, car washes to Southern California drivers. Washe said it has begun offering up support to users between Los Angeles and San Diego, connecting drivers to a network of mobile car washers.

Instacart Expands In Los Angeles

socalTECH

On-demand grocery delivery service Instacart has expanded in Los Angeles, saying recently that it is now covering downtown Los Angeles and Culver City, and will deliver groceries from Ralphs and Costco. The company has been active in Los Angeles since April 3rd.

Uber Plans Flying Taxis In Los Angeles By 2020

socalTECH

On-demand ridesharing service Uber hopes to bring flying taxis to Los Angeles by 2020, the company said this morning, and has just signed a contract with the U.S. Uber has said it will operate the "ridesharing for the sky" service from special rooftop take-off-and-landing sites throughout Los Angeles.

Los Angeles is using ride-hailing startup Via to shuttle people to public transit

TechCrunch LA

Los Angeles is partnering with on-demand shuttle-based service Via as part of a pilot program that will give people rides to three busy public transit stations. Under the pilot program, Via will provide on-demand rides to and from the Compton, El Monte and North Hollywood stations.
